北京计算机技术及应用研究所李东方获国家专利权
买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!
龙图腾网获悉北京计算机技术及应用研究所申请的专利一种基于知识图谱的FPGA代码缺陷检测方法获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N116595185B 。
龙图腾网通过国家知识产权局官网在2025-12-02发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202310297407.4,技术领域涉及:G06F11/3604;该发明授权一种基于知识图谱的FPGA代码缺陷检测方法是由李东方;李海浩;苏明月;王志昊;沈炜;杨光;李佳旭设计研发完成,并于2023-03-24向国家知识产权局提交的专利申请。
本一种基于知识图谱的FPGA代码缺陷检测方法在说明书摘要公布了:本发明涉及一种基于知识图谱的FPGA代码缺陷检测方法,属于FPGA验证技术领域。相比于传统的FPFA代码缺陷检测方法,本发明的方法具有以下的优势:1、增加代码缺陷检出率。利用被测代码的软件类型、模块功能、违反规则等信息即可根据先验知识,通过知识图谱自动为测试人员推荐相应的可疑缺陷,可以提高测试人员的缺陷检测能力,从而增加代码缺陷的检出率。2、解释性强,可视化程度高。构建的FPGA代码缺陷知识图谱以图结构的形式存储FPGA代码缺陷信息,测试人员在检索相关缺陷时,对其中的关联关系一目了然。
本发明授权一种基于知识图谱的FPGA代码缺陷检测方法在权利要求书中公布了:1.一种基于知识图谱的FPGA代码缺陷检测方法,其特征在于,包括以下步骤: 步骤1、构建FPGA代码缺陷知识图谱; 步骤2、基于步骤1进行FPGA代码缺陷检测知识检索; 步骤1中,首先进行知识提取,从已有的FPGA代码缺陷数据中提取缺陷类型、严重等级、缺陷描述、违反规则、典型案例、示例代码、软件类型、模块功能、开发语言、规则编号10类实体数据,实体类别即为该实体的属性;然后将10类实体数据按照头实体,关系,尾实体三元组的形式构建FPGA代码缺陷知识图谱;构建完成后,利用图数据库进行存储; 步骤2中,若输入数据为单项实体但输入数据不存在于FPGA代码缺陷知识图谱中,则根据实际测试结果输入FPGA代码缺陷知识图谱中不存在的缺陷描述,利用自然语言处理算法提取输入的缺陷描述的关键语义,计算输入的缺陷描述与FPGA代码缺陷知识图谱中所有实体的相似度,选取相似度最高且属性为“缺陷描述”的实体作为输入语句在FPGA代码缺陷知识图谱中的映射,然后利用FPGA代码缺陷知识图谱查询与映射实体相关联的“缺陷类型”,再查询与该“缺陷类型”相关联的其他缺陷,并将查询路径记录下来,并输出查询路径构成的知识图谱; 步骤2中,若输入数据为组合实体,则进行FPGA代码相关缺陷信息推荐:根据测试项目的信息,组合输入软件类型、缺陷类型、违反规则、模块功能下的多项数据信息,利用FPGA代码缺陷知识图谱分别查询与每个实体数据相关联的数据,直至查询到属性为“缺陷描述”的实体,将每项实体所对应的缺陷描述取交集,结果即为输入实体组合存在的可疑缺陷,然后再利用FPGA代码缺陷知识图谱查询可疑缺陷对应的典型案例以及示例代码,并将结果进行保存。
如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人北京计算机技术及应用研究所,其通讯地址为:100854 北京市海淀区永定路51号;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。
以上内容由龙图腾AI智能生成。
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。

皖公网安备 34010402703815号
请提出您的宝贵建议,有机会获取IP积分或其他奖励